PNB launches credit card facility against FDs digitally

Published on January 20, 2023
Current Context: For consumers who don't meet the requirements for standard credit cards, Punjab National Bank (PNB) has introduced the first credit card against fixed deposits (FDs) to be issued digitally by a Public Sector Bank (PSB).
PNB launches credit card facility against FDs digitally
  • PNB has launched two consumer credit card types: "PNB Global Gold" and "PNB Global Classic," which are meant to accommodate different client needs and income levels. It was launched in association with VISA.
  • 84 locations will initially offer the PNB credit card, which has no annual fee, membership fee, or fuel surcharge.
  • Customers of the bank can convert one or more FDs with a maximum credit limit of 80% for a digital RuPay or VISA credit card.
  • Benefits of a PNB credit card over an FD include the instant issuing of a virtual credit card, extensive insurance coverage (on the RuPay variation), the advantages of Unified Payments Interface (UPI) linkage on the RuPay Credit Card, as well as attractive reward points and promotions.
  • In an effort to draw in deposits, PNB increased the interest rate on fixed-rate deposits (FDs) across all tenures by 50 basis points (bps). The new FD rates will go into effect on January 1, 2023.
  • Punjab National Bank (PNB):
    • MD & CEO – Atul Kumar Goel
    • Established –1894
    • Headquarters – New Delhi, Delhi
